/// Pytokio allows Python coroutines to await Rust futures, in specific contexts.
///
/// A PythonTask is constructed in Python from `PythonTask.from_coroutine()`:
///
/// ```ignore
/// async def task():
/// # ... async work, await other python tasks
/// task = PythonTask.from_coroutine(coro=task())
/// ```
///
/// The task may only await *other* PythonTasks; it is an error to await arbitrary
/// Python awaitables. In this way, Pytokio is a way to use Python to compose Tokio futures.
///
/// A task can be spawned in order to produce an awaitable that can be awaited in
/// any async context:
///
/// ```ignore
/// shared = task.spawn()
/// result = await shared
/// ```
///
/// Spawn spawns a tokio task that drives the coroutine to completion, and, using the Python
/// awaitable protocol, allows those coroutines to await other Tokio futures in turn.
///
/// PythonTasks can also be awaited synchronously by `block_on`:
///
/// ```ignore
/// result = task.block_on()
/// ```
///
/// This allows PythonTasks to be used in either async or sync contexts -- the underlying
/// code executes in exactly the same way, driven by an underlying tokio task.
